Definition of Oral Sex:
When one sexual partner stimulates the genitals of the other using their mouth.

Definition of Orgasm:
The third stage of the sexual response cycle (see Sexual Response) characterized by the peak of sexual tension, resulting in release of tension through muscular contractions of the pelvic floor and other structures in men and women. In men, orgasm typically results in ejaculation when these contractions expel semen from the body via the penis.

Definition of Penile Implant or Penile Prosthesis:
A mechanical device inserted surgically inside the penis which allows a man to have erections.

Definition of Penis:
The multi-purpose male organ which plays an important role in sexual pleasure, reproduction, and elimination of urine and semen.

Definition of Peyronie's disease:
An inflammatory condition of the penis which often results in fibrous tissue build-up in the durable sheath (tunica albuginea) surrounding the spongy penile chambers (cavernosa). This fibrous tissue usually results in a curved or shortened erection, and even Erectile Dysfunction. The cause is unknown.

Definition of Phosphodiesterase Type 5 Inhibitors:
Pills used for the treatment of Erectile Dysfunction which allow for better blood flow and better erections by inhibiting the enzyme Phosphodiesterase Type 5 in the penis.

Definition of Premature ejaculation (PE) or Rapid Ejaculation (RE):
A condition in men characterized by persistent or recurrent ejaculation with minimal sexual stimulation. In heterosexuals the ejaculation occurs before, during, or shortly after penetration, and before the man wishes. This results in anxiety and distress in the man.

Definition of Priapism:
An abnormally prolonged, non-pleasurable, and usually painful erection of the penis. This condition is a medical emergency and can result in permanent damage to the penis.

Definition of Prostate Gland:
A male sex gland located below the bladder and in front of the rectum. This walnut-shaped gland produces some of the semen which is important for the transportation and health of the sperm made in the testicles.

Definition of Prostate Cancer:
Cancer of the prostate gland.

Definition of Prostate-Specific Antigen (PSA) test:
A blood test that measures levels of the prostate specific antigen molecule in the blood. Normal prostate glands make PSA, but cancerous prostate glands make more so the level is usually higher. The test is used to screen for Prostate Cancer and to help monitor treatment.

Definition of Prostatectomy:
Surgical removal of the prostate gland.

Definition of Prostatitis:
An acute, chronic, or noninfectious inflammation of the prostate gland. Symptoms can include pain in the scrotum, pelvic region, or rectal area and may sometimes include problems with erections, urination, ejaculation or defecation (bowel movements).

Definition of Puberty:
The state of physical development and emotional changes in teens or pre-teens brought on by hormonal changes from the pituitary gland. Sexual reproduction first becomes possible after the onset of puberty.

Definition of Refractory period:
The time immediately following orgasm during which a man cannot achieve another orgasm.

Definition of Retrograde ejaculation:
A condition that occurs when, at orgasm, the semen is forced backwards into the bladder rather than being ejected from the body via the urethra. This is most common in diabetics when nerve function is impaired.
